Episodes (12)
EP 1Japan's ACTIVE unit returns to face a more dangerous foe after bureaucratic barriers are removed.
Jul 11, 2016Japan's ACTIVE unit returns to action, now free from the bureaucratic obstacles that previously hindered their operations. However, they encounter a threat that is significantly more powerful and dangerous than any they have faced before. The crisis escalates when a young girl is deceived into carrying a suicide bomb into Tokyo station. In this high-stakes situation, Sena must decide whether to abandon his position as president of a cleaning company to intervene. The narrative focuses on the unit's renewed capabilities and the immediate danger posed by this new adversary, testing Sena's commitment to saving the day amidst the chaos.
EP 2Unit 8 investigates an experimental Willwear ambush linked to police corruption and a former researcher.
Jul 18, 2016An experimental Willwear device is used to lure police officers into ambushes. Unit 8 tracks down the user, who holds a grudge against the police due to an old corruption case. Upon capturing the suspect, the team discovers the individual is not the true culprit. The investigation deepens as evidence points to a former researcher at the Defense University being involved in the scheme. This revelation suggests the mystery extends beyond the initial suspect, requiring the unit to uncover the true mastermind behind the attacks and the misuse of the experimental technology.
EP 3Unit 9 Confronts Armed Movie Fans Holding a Studio Hostage
Jul 25, 2016When a group of angry movie fans seizes a production studio, West Japan's Unit 9, commanded by Kazari, is dispatched to resolve the crisis. However, the situation escalates as the captors deploy sound-sensitive bombs around the surrounding streets and station a Willwear sniper on the roof. Kazari, known for her high energy, faces a difficult challenge in neutralizing the threat without causing excessive collateral damage. The team must devise a strategy to retake the facility that avoids leveling the entire neighborhood, while also considering the financial responsibility for any resulting destruction.
EP 4Kuroki Seeks Mythos's Help to Investigate Mysterious Unmanned Bikes in Tokyo
Aug 1, 2016Kuroki is determined to help Mythos, the young boy involved in the Logos incident, reintegrate into society. He sees an opportunity when unmanned bicycles begin appearing on Tokyo roads, allowing Mythos to solve the mystery and contribute. The vehicles appear and vanish without causing harm or injury to anyone. However, Mythos suspects the culprit is not merely a bored thrill-seeker but potentially a more dangerous adversary. This investigation offers a chance for Mythos to prove his worth and assist in resolving the strange occurrences.
EP 5Unit 8 faces reputation crisis due to overwhelming minor Willwear crimes
Aug 8, 2016Unit 8 is overwhelmed by a new threat consisting of numerous Willwear criminals committing random misdemeanors simultaneously. These individuals engage in minor offenses such as smashing store windows and painting graffiti on walls, actions that do not directly threaten the city. However, their persistent presence endangers Unit 8's reputation, leading to increasing public frustration and waning patience. The unit must determine if they can apprehend these minor crooks to salvage their standing before the community loses faith entirely.
EP 6Sena investigates a holographic monster attack to clear a director's name with help from his ex.
Aug 15, 2016A giant monster appears to be terrorizing Japanese streets, but Unit 8 discovers it is merely a holographic projection. Suspecting one of Sena's favorite directors is responsible, Sena aims to exonerate the man. To prevent the illusion from destroying half the city, Sena requires significant amounts of chaff. This necessity forces him to contact his ex-girlfriend, who serves in the Unified Self Defense Forces. Sena must navigate this difficult interaction, as his former partner may prove more intimidating than the holographic threat itself. The situation escalates as Sena works to resolve the crisis while managing the complex dynamics with his ex.
EP 7Unit 8 investigates drone surveillance and a peeping tom creating 3D figures during their beach vacation.
Aug 22, 2016After successfully defending a seaside summit from terrorist attacks, the crew of Unit 8 receives a beach vacation as a reward. Their relaxation is disrupted when Jirou detects a swarm of drones hovering over the female members. An investigation reveals a peeping tom who manufactures lifelike 3D figures of the girls. The team must determine if they will be transformed into merchandise while managing the situation. Additionally, they face the challenge of preventing Asami from killing the criminal immediately. The episode focuses on the unit's efforts to stop the surveillance and deal with the perpetrator without excessive violence.
EP 8Sena infiltrates a lawless zone to track an invisible Willwear causing damage in Tokyo.
Aug 29, 2016An invisible Willwear inflicts widespread destruction through random attacks throughout Tokyo. Unit 8 traces the entity to a quagmire zone characterized by significant illegal immigrant activity. Because this area operates without legal oversight, Sena is deployed to infiltrate the location under the guise of a civilian garbage collector. During his mission, he encounters an illegal immigrant from an equatorial nation whom he suspects of involvement in the violent incidents. As Sena develops a genuine friendship with the man, he faces a difficult moral dilemma. He must decide whether to prioritize his personal feelings of respect for the individual or adhere to his professional duty to stop the attacks.
EP 9Unit 8 faces a dilemma between pursuing Spider and obeying orders during a willwear demonstration.
Sep 5, 2016Kuroki aims to assist Governor Inagi by capturing Spider, an industrial spy who traverses the city using webs. However, Unit 8 receives orders to remain stationed at city hall due to a large demonstration involving willwear. Ignoring these instructions, Kuroki recklessly oversteps his authority to apprehend the criminal. This decision forces Unit 8 to divide their forces at a crucial juncture. Complicating matters further, Governor Inagi commands the unit to stand down just as the demonstrators charge city hall. The episode highlights the tension between Kuroki's aggressive pursuit of Spider and the strict operational constraints imposed by the governor during the escalating civil unrest.
EP 10Unit 8 questions Inagi's role in Bird and Logos, seeking Madoka's agency help.
Sep 12, 2016Unit 8 grows increasingly suspicious of Inagi's connection to Bird and the past Logos incident. Seeking clarity, they consult Madoka and her detective agency, but remain unsatisfied with the responses provided. The group eventually confronts Inagi directly regarding the truth. This encounter forces them to consider whether they can sacrifice a close friend for the sake of the law. Additionally, they must determine if prosecution is even possible, given Inagi's meticulous adherence to the letter of the law while avoiding direct violations. The episode explores the tension between personal loyalty and legal justice as the characters navigate these complex moral and practical dilemmas surrounding Inagi's actions and their potential consequences.
EP 11Bird Seizes Elevator During Summit After Mythos Exposes Inagi's Crimes
Sep 19, 2016Unit 8 gathers proof linking Inagi to illegal acts, including the death of a former diet member. Despite this, the government directs their efforts toward securing the upcoming Tokyo City Summit and the new city hall. However, Mythos obtains video evidence of Inagi’s wrongdoing and broadcasts it during the summit proceedings. Enraged by the exposure, Bird reveals his true identity and hijacks the Summit space elevator. He threatens to use the structure to destroy Tokyo, escalating the conflict significantly. This sudden takeover forces the characters to confront the immediate danger posed by Bird’s actions amidst the high-profile political event.
EP 12Kuroki and Miho face autonomous willwear to stop Bird from destroying Tokyo
Sep 26, 2016Bird places explosives on the Space Elevator’s orbital base, threatening to crash it into Tokyo and devastate Japan. To prevent this catastrophe, Unit 8 and the USDF devise a risky strategy utilizing willwear in space. Kuroki and Miho volunteer for the hazardous mission, while the rest of their unit coordinates to launch them into orbit. Upon reaching the satellite, they discover Bird has set a final trap consisting of three deadly autonomous willwear. During the confrontation, Miho is knocked away from the satellite, leaving Kuroki to fight the enemies alone. He must defeat the hostile machines to save the city that Inagi cherished.
Frequently asked questions
- How many episodes does Active Raid: Kidou Kyoushuushitsu Dai Hakkei 2 have?
- Active Raid: Kidou Kyoushuushitsu Dai Hakkei 2 has 12 episodes.
- When did Active Raid: Kidou Kyoushuushitsu Dai Hakkei 2 come out?
- Active Raid: Kidou Kyoushuushitsu Dai Hakkei 2 came out in 2016.
- Which studio made Active Raid: Kidou Kyoushuushitsu Dai Hakkei 2?
- Active Raid: Kidou Kyoushuushitsu Dai Hakkei 2 was produced by Production IMS.
- Who directed Active Raid: Kidou Kyoushuushitsu Dai Hakkei 2?
- Active Raid: Kidou Kyoushuushitsu Dai Hakkei 2 was directed by Gorou Taniguchi.
- Is Active Raid: Kidou Kyoushuushitsu Dai Hakkei 2 finished?
- Current status of Active Raid: Kidou Kyoushuushitsu Dai Hakkei 2: Finished.
